From Publishers Weekly

The three interlocking novellas in this collection, all previously published, make for a rousing prelude to Martin's bestselling Song of Ice and Fire saga. Set 90 years before the events in A Game of Thrones, they chronicle the experiences of Ser Duncan the Tall, a humble hedge knight whose honorable comportment is often at odds with the schemes of the royals who rule the Seven Kingdoms. In "The Hedge Knight," Duncan is forced to fight a brutal trial by combat for defending a commoner against a cruel prince's son. In both "The Sworn Sword" and "The Mystery Knight," Duncan advances further toward fulfilling his destiny as a knight of the Kingsguard, foreseen in dreams throughout the stories. The stories are top-heavy with tournaments and bloody battles, but also rich in human drama and the colorful worldbuilding that distinguishes other books in the series. The appearance of youthful versions of characters who figure in the later novels makes this collection a must-read for Martin's legions of fans. (Oct.)\n

I've often wanted to review the A Song of Ice and Fire books on this website but, really, there's nothing I could possibly say about them which other websites have not said and better. Likewise, there's no point in bringing more attention to the novels because they're already some of the most famous in fantasy. It's pretty much the same with the spin-offs as there's not much point in talking about Game of Thrones since everyone and their brother is watching that show. I've made an exception for Telltale's Game of Thrones because that's a side-story but this is the first book I feel comfortable recommending which might have slipped under fans' radars. A Knight of the Seven Kingdoms is a compilation of three novellas (The Hedge Knight, The Sworn Sword, and The Mystery Knight) written by George R.R. Martin for various anthologies. The premise is a young hedge knight, Ser Duncan the Tall (a self-granted title since his master never knighted him), takes on a squire named Egg after the death of his mentor Ser Arlan. A hedge knight is a knight with no prestige or lineage but has the training as well as equipment to be a mounted soldier in the Seven Kingdoms. At the absolute bottom of the social hierarchy's warrior class but still part of it, Duncan has a unique perspective on events occurring in the century before A Game of Thrones. The three novellas take place in a very different Westeros from the one described in the books because the Targaryens are still at, if not the height of the rule then some distance from their twilight. The lands have been at peace for a decade and the nobility, if not following the example of chivalry in spirit, is at least trying to follow the example of chivalry in appearance. In a very real way, the book serves as an argument for a Targaryen Restoration because it shows everyone more or less getting along and the peasants able to live reasonably secure lives. George R.R. Martin, the father of grimdark, still treats the Medieval romance with a good deal of disdain but it's not nearly as cynical in many respects. Ser Duncan's basic decency makes him a far better knight than those born into the role but the absence of Gregor Cleganes, Boltons, Bloody Mummers, and even Lannisters make the villains of a decidedly more sympathetic bent. They're still very realistic fantasy with only the occasional prophetic dream keeping it from being absent magic together but the heart of the stories is a peasant-born warrior trying to navigate the complicated social dynamics of Westeros' knightly class. The Hedge Knight is, in a weird way, not that dissimilar from Heath Ledger's A Knight's Tale. Duncan is a peasant knight from Fleabottom who has a vision of becoming a famous warrior after Ser Arlan's death. Unfortunately, Ser Duncan lacks William Thatcher's godlike skill with a lance and swiftly finds himself in hot water with a Targaryen prince. In a very real way, this is a sports story and the deadly stakes of the event make it all the more entertaining to read about. Of the three, The Hedge Knight is my least favorite as I never really found that much interest in jousting and its central role in peacetime Medieval life. The Sworn Sword is a follow up to The Hedge Knight where Duncan has managed to find himself as an actual proper sworn knight to a lord--sort of. Having taken up service to a lord of something which barely qualifies as a tower, Duncan ends up caught up in a conflict between his lord and the beautiful widow across the river. The central conflict turns out to be not one of good and evil but the legacy of a war which had, to quote George Lucas, heroes on both sides. I like how it managed to take a very Medieval concept of fighting for a ladies' honor and play it straight while also illustrating how absurd it was. The Mystery Knight is, bluntly, one of my favorite stories in fantasy. I've re-read this novella five times and am probably going to do so again. It's a story with a lot of parallels to Bonnie Prince Charlie's revolt and is basically a Medieval spy novel set against the backdrop of a tournament. I love the characters of Lord Butterwell, the Fiddler, and Fireball's bastard. They are eccentric, larger than life, and yet believable. I also loved finally getting a chance to meet These stories are,obviously, going to be enjoyed more by fans of the books than by the show. Aside from the possible relationship between Duncan and Brienne, many of the details of the history will fly by television viewers. Despite this, I think they would be enjoyable even to those who have no experience with the world. Fans of grimdark will find the stories a good deal more idealistic and pleasant but still possessed of the moral ambiguity as well as "realism" which made the original books so enjoyable. The chief draw of the books for me is the relationship between Ser Duncan and Egg. Duncan is, to be honest, dumb but decent while Egg is highly-intelligent and somewhat more ruthless than his master. The contrast between their social positions, viewpoints, and attitudes provides an endless array of interesting conversations. It's kind of sad I know how their story works out due to The World of Ice and Fire but their tale is one I could follow through its own series. They're hilarious, insightful, and fun together--and what more can you ask from your heroes? In conclusion, I really really recommend this book. I almost wish George R.R. Martin would take more time from The Winds of Winter to do more of these stories. They're fun, light, and entertaining reads which deserve to be looked into. This version of the story is illustrated and while I tend to prefer the comic book versions of these story, it lends a sort of "Illustrated King Arthur" feel to things.9.5/10

Story:This book is actually three books merged into one. Taking place a century before the events of A Song of Ice and Fire, the story follows Ser Duncan, a man who was recently knighted before his master passed away. While traveling to a tourney, he meets a bald boy named Egg who, despite Duncan's efforts to have it otherwise, becomes his squire. Duncan learns some surprising things while at the tourney, but ends up making a name for himself in front of the Targaryans, who are the family of kings and queens in Westeros. Afterwards, he and Egg have several adventures, including trying to help a disgraced lord save his lands and his smallfolk (peasants) from a drought while a rival house is taking all the resources, and participating in a tourney while looking for a performer that is hinted that Duncan might have feelings for. Underneath it all is the threat of the embers of a rebellion that had been beaten years ago, but is struggling to rise to power again. Will Duncan and Egg be able to help the Seven Kingdoms?I was pleased to see another story that takes place in Westeros, and isn't part of the main series. It helps add to the world's history, and allows us to see characters we read about in The World of Ice and Fire to get some attention. While not as intense as the series A Song of Ice and Fire, it still has that flare of Martin's to explore real people facing real medieval problems. The illustrations done by Gary Gianni also help bring this world and time period to life. It's definitely worth reading.Caution:Some swearing, including some uses of the F-word. Some violence and gore. Some people are seen naked in some of the illustrations (though one is the result of a dream and another is part of a marriage ceremony in Westeros).Lessons:Honor and nobility are found in the heart. You can find good people in unexpected places. The Devil will try to strike us when we are not expecting it.

The adventures of Dunk and Egg may not feature any of the characters we know from the other series (although there are a couple cameos), but this is still the world of Westeros and I still love reading about it. Martin has promised more in this storyline, but my hope is he expands the plot to novel-length rather than giving us a book of three or four short stories. One thing readers may appreciate in this book, over the ASOIAF series, is that there is less tragedy and, since the lives of our two heroes are already "written" as it were, the reader does not have to worry about them dying in a bloody mess (at least not until they are much, much older). There is also notably no sex in these stories, and very little profanity. While not written for a young audience, the book is different from his other novels in that respect.

From the Inside Flap

Get Kids to Listen, Stay Focused and Organized Written from the bestselling author of CBT Toolbox for Children and Adolescents comes the all-in-one resource you need to start dealing with problem behaviors at home. The Parenting Toolbox is filled with easy-to-use strategies, backed by science, to overcome challenges and strengthen parent-child interactions - one worksheet, activity and exercise at a time. - Help kids cope with their stressful moments and anxious thoughts - Improve social skills with siblings, friends and peers at school - Reduce tantrums and meltdowns to create a more peaceful home - Diminish the daily fight over screen time The Therapists' Secret to Changing Behaviors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) focuses on changing negative thoughts, beliefs and attitudes. Brief, targeted exercises can teach ways to recognize and replace unhealthy thoughts, improving emotions and behaviors.

About the Author

Dr. Lisa Weed Phifer, DEd, NCSP, is a Nationally Certified School Psychologist who has extensive experience providing school based mental health services to children and adolescents. Her work has focused on facilitating student engagement, trauma informed education practices and advocating for the mental health needs of students. Jennifer Hunt Roden, MEd, CAGS, has over 20 years of experience as a school psychologist. Roden is also a freelance vocalist, yoga practitioner, and passionate outdoor enthusiast Laura Sibbald, MA, CCC-SLP, is a nationally certified speech-language pathologist and mentor therapist. She values multi-disciplinary approaches and collaboration to work toward student growth and achievement. She is an accomplished presenter and has had the opportunity to provide training and highlight novel initiatives through presentations at the state and national level.

DESCRIPTION: The book is formatted in a strait-forward and functional way. Each section (i.e., Understanding your child, Emotions and Feelings, Supporting Social Skills, Cognitive Skills, Building Coping skills, Family Dynamics) starts with easy-to-understand descriptions of what those areas are, and what it might look like if your child struggles with these skills. The activities are labeled as either for PARENT, CHILD, or PARENT-CHILD. The book provides concrete worksheet-style activities to help parents and children build awareness of, and develop these skills.HOW I WOULD USE THIS: The Speech Language Pathologists's (SLP) role is support language to support emotions. This book uses language to make this process more concrete.As a clinician, I would use these for quick/already prepared lesson plans. I would tell parents about this book when they ask, "what else can I do at home?". I would use the descriptions before each chapter to as a way to talk to parents, or to other professionals in an inservice.FINAL IMPRESSIONS: You should definitely buy this. As graduate students, SLPs are trained to help children use language as a tool to communicate wants/needs/feelings. However, it wasn't until I worked in a school, that I realized how much emotions and behavior directly impact my ability to be an effective clinician. Worse- we never have time to sit and develop plans to address these skills. So often, a student may experience a huge range of emotions during the day, or have meltdowns. These behaviors are tough for everyone involved, and are often the greatest barrier for teachers and therapists to help the student be successful at school. Continuing to work as a team means that everyone involved- at school and home- has prepared activities to put everyone on the same page from the get-go, and start generalizing the skills right away.ONLY RECOMMENDATION FOR CHANGE: I wish this book was available for electronic download. There are so many great resources- I wish I could electronically search/pull up on my computer while meeting with a parent, or print as a PDF rather than finding a copier. Ariel La, M.S., CCC-SLP

The Parenting Toolbox is a must have for parents who have children with emotional challenges and problem behaviors. This is a fantastic resource and gives parents a variety of tools to help their child learn coping strategies for stress and anxiety, as well as reducing undesirable behavior that makes life at home feel overwhelming. I recommend the Parenting Toolbox because of its practical approach to helping both parent and child reflect on how emotional thoughts impact behavioral responses. This book offers worksheets that are sorted into 6 topic areas for easy use, and each worksheet indicates if the activity is for the child, the parent, or both. Topic areas that are covered include: understanding your child, identifying and understanding emotions, social communication/exploring perspectives, cognitive skills (executive functions), coping, and family dynamics. I’ve been a practicing occupational therapist for over 20 years and work with children with various disabilities including autism, ADHD, learning disabilities, and emotional disturbances.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) has been an effective approach to teaching children and adults how to reframe their thoughts so that responses to stress and anxiety are within their power to control. This book uses CBT strategies and makes it easy for parents to help their child become empowered so that life at home is calmer and happier….Dr. Heather Boley, OTD, MS, OTR/L
